Features:
  • KILLER 80s SOUNDTRACK: Pick up your axe and rock out to tracks ranging from New Wave to Hair Metal. Every song will have you tapping your feet and banging your head!
  • AWESOME CHARACTERS: Play as your favorite Guitar Hero characters decked out in awesome 80’s outfits.
  • CO-OP MULTIPLAYER: Guitar Hero: Rocks the 80s puts 2 players closer to the rock experience, enabling players to play cooperatively with one person on lead guitar, and the 2nd on bass or rhythm guitar.
  • CHALLENGE A FRIEND: Jam against a friend in two competitive multiplayer modes.
  • PRACTICE MAKES PERFECT: Master those 80’s hits using the awesome Practice mode. Play any part of any song or even slow down the songs to really nail those difficult sections.

Product Description
Guitar Hero: Rocks the 80s gives you the chance to be a rock idol by playing the biggest hits of the 80s! With new characters and retro-inspired venues, you're ready to thrash with the best of them -- and trash the place, if you're REALLY good. Cover the biggest hits of the era, and try the new multiplayer co-op mode with friends. Team up for double the rock as you play lead and your buddies play rhythm and bass. Songs Include: Dio - Holy Diver Asia - Heat Of The Moment. and many more!

4 out of 5 stars Solid Guitar Hero game, but NOT for $50   October 4, 2008
 0 out of 1 found this review helpful

I am completely amazed how long this game kept a [...] price tag. This game is nowhere near worth $50. Overall, its a solid Guitar Hero game featuring great 80s hits. If you love 80s music and Guitar Hero you will love this game.

Now, why all the bad rap on the price? This game is basically a skin for Guitar Hero II. All the characters are the same, all the menus look the same, everything visual is the same. The only difference is they tried to throw some 80s crap on top of it. The worse part however is the amount of songs. This game doesn't even feature half of the songs in Guitar Hero II. Its shorter by 1 or 2 venues and has NO bonus songs at all. Plus there aren't even as many characters, outfits, guitars, or anything. Its basically less than half a game.

Its finally worth its price now that its dropped to [...]. If you can get it for that much its definitely worth a play. If you can't, then don't bother or have somebody else buy it for you, lol.
